File kubeconfig adalah file konfigurasi Kubernetes yang mengatur akses cluster, pengguna, dan konteks. Halaman ini menunjukkan cara menambahkan, menghapus, dan beralih di antara berbagai kubeconfig di Cloud Code.
Untuk mengetahui informasi selengkapnya tentang file kubeconfig, lihat dokumentasi Kubernetes tentang mengatur akses cluster menggunakan file kubeconfig.
Mengelola kubeconfig
Secara default, plugin Cloud Code menggunakan file kubeconfig default (yang berada di
direktori $HOME/.kube
) untuk mengambil resource Kubernetes dan
menjalankan perintah. Namun, file kubeconfig tambahan dapat dikonfigurasi.
Menambahkan file kubeconfig tambahan
Untuk menambahkan file kubeconfig tambahan:
- Buka setelan Cloud Code dalam IDE Anda (File > Settings > Tools > Cloud Code > Kubernetes atau untuk Mac OS X, IntelliJ IDEA > Preferences > Tools > Cloud Code > Kubernetes).
- Di bagian kubeconfigs, klik ikon + Add kubeconfig atau tekan
Alt
+insert
untuk menampilkan dialog pilihan. - Dalam dialog Pilih file kubeconfig, buka lokasi file kubeconfig yang ingin Anda tambahkan.
- Pilih file kubeconfig yang ingin Anda gunakan, lalu klik Oke.
- Pada dialog Setelan, klik OK untuk menyimpan perubahan.
Menghapus file kubeconfig
Untuk menghapus file kubeconfig:
- Buka setelan Cloud Code dalam IDE Anda (File > Settings > Tools > Cloud Code > Kubernetes atau untuk Mac OS X, IntelliJ IDEA > Preferences > Tools > Cloud Code > Kubernetes).
- Di bagian kubeconfigs, klik kubeconfig yang ingin Anda hapus, lalu
klik ikon - Hapus atau tekan
Alt
+Delete
. - Klik Oke untuk menyimpan perubahan.
Mengganti kubeconfig
Anda dapat mengganti kubeconfig saat ini di browser resource dengan mengklik menu drop-down kubeconfig dan memilih kubeconfig yang ingin Anda gunakan. Setelah memilih kubeconfig, jendela alat akan diperbarui untuk menggunakan kubeconfig yang dipilih.
Tips: Kubeconfig baru dapat ditambahkan langsung menggunakan menu drop-down kubeconfig.
Menggunakan Konfigurasi Run Cloud Code
Konfigurasi Run Cloud Code dapat diubah untuk menggunakan file kubeconfig alternatif. Untuk mengubah kubeconfig, buka Konfigurasi Run yang akan diubah dan di bagian Run > Advanced settings, pilih kubeconfig yang ingin Anda gunakan dari menu drop-down kubeconfig. Setelah memilih kubeconfig, konteks yang tersedia akan diperbarui untuk mencerminkan konteks yang ditemukan di kubeconfig yang dipilih.
Tips: Kubeconfig baru dapat ditambahkan langsung dari konfigurasi run dengan mengklik + Add di sebelah kanan drop-down.
Langkah berikutnya
- Atur akses cluster Anda menggunakan file kubeconfig.
- Mengembangkan dan men-debug bagian aplikasi microservice menggunakan skaffold.
- Pelajari lebih lanjut bantuan pengeditan YAML Cloud Code.